--- a/ui/cocoa/container.m Tue Oct 07 14:59:11 2025 +0200 +++ b/ui/cocoa/container.m Tue Oct 07 15:42:18 2025 +0200 @@ -155,6 +155,7 @@ ctn->close = 0; ctn->prev = NULL; ctn->next = NULL; + container.container = ctn; return ctn; } @@ -177,14 +178,3 @@ [container addView:view margin:margin]; } -/* ---------------------- public layout functions ----------------------- */ - -void ui_newline(UiObject *obj) { - UiContainerX *ctn = obj->container_end; - if(ctn) { - id<Container> container = (__bridge id<Container>)ctn->container; - container.newline = TRUE; - } else { - fprintf(stderr, "Error: obj has no container\n"); - } -}